AVOILAN BINGHAM
Service/Retail Judge
Avoilan Bingham has over ten years of retail experience at Tiffany & Co, Smile Direct Club, Saks Off 5th, and other premium retailers. Since 2019, Avoilan has become an integral part of the Atlanta startup and tech ecosystem and is one of the Founding 100 Stakeholders of The Russell Innovation Center for Entrepreneurs and a Foundation Member at Atlanta’s The Gathering Spot. Avoilan became a Venture Partner with Republic before 2020 and continued researching investing and venture capital while building relationships with people in VC. In 2020, Avoilan became the Managing Partner with Vertical404. He is now the General Manager (Atlanta) in Drive Capital.

TAMARA BROWN
Service/Retail Judge
Tamara Brown is a dynamic serial entrepreneur with a track record of 18 years as a mega agency owner of two thriving Allstate Insurance agencies. In addition to her insurance ventures, Tamara is the owner and instructor of Gatson Training Associates, where she imparts her wealth of knowledge to aspiring Georgia agents and adjusters for 17 years. She has also expanded her business acumen into real estate, running a Property Management Firm specializing in short-term rentals. Adding to her diverse portfolio, Tamara is the proud owner of the Independent Book Cafe, a literary haven serving the Metro Atlanta community.

BAHEEJAH CRUMBLEY
Product/Tech Judge
Baheejah Crumbley serves as an Investment Associate at Collab Capital, an early-stage venture capital firm committed to empowering Black founders driving innovation in critical sectors: work, care, and infrastructure. Baheejah’s expertise lies at the intersection of finance and technology. Before her role at Collab Capital, she held the position of Investment Associate at Vestigo Ventures. Before Vestigo, Baheejah excelled as the Canadian and Latin American Regional Lead for Twitter’s Corporate/Revenue Finance division. She is the Founding Co-Lead of BLCK VC’s Boston Chapter and serves on the Board of Directors for the Make A Play Foundation and The CFO Leadership Council. Furthermore, she lends her expertise to the Investor Advisory Board for the HBCU Founder’s Initiative.

DON HUNTER
Service/Retail Judge
Don Hunter is a Vice President, Small Business Community Officer at Bank of America who is dedicated to the Atlanta Metropolitan Market. Don has over 19 years of commercial banking experience and specializes in Owner-Occupied Commercial Real Estate, Working Capital, equipment/vehicle financing, Credit Lines, inventory financing, and supporting the capital needs of Health Care Professionals. In his current role, Don is focused on partnering with businesses that are minority and women-led and in new to emerging stages. He supports clients as their strategic advisor by delivering access to capital, allowing business growth, providing access to financial educational resources, and implementing technologies that improve cash flow.

SHELVIN MACK
Service/Retail Judge
Shelvin Mack is a CBS Sports analyst and front office for the Brooklyn Nets. A former NBA player for eight years and an international professional basketball player for three years, Mack is most known for leading the Butler Bulldogs to back-to-back NCAA championship games in 2010 and 2011. Mack is an angel investor who has invested in Uncle Nearest, a premium whiskey brand highlighting the first African American Master Distiller — Nearest Green, Wild Things Clothing brand, and residential real estate. Additionally, Mack developed the non-profit organization — The Mack Foundation, providing unity amongst the youth through a positive sports atmosphere, and partnered with Atlanta’s ‘The Skills Factory.’ Mack enjoys providing accessibility to emerging entrepreneurs and rising adolescent athletes.
